diff options
author | Javier Jardon <jjardon@gnome.org> | 2011-07-06 14:25:06 +0100 |
---|---|---|
committer | Javier Jardon <jjardon@gnome.org> | 2011-07-06 14:25:06 +0100 |
commit | ad0c0b8eb38c83b9da5cdd066d64f5602c0ee99a (patch) | |
tree | 8a2f9ed985c7f2ae39f59dd5e5ac8a20c218ec9c /gtk/gtkhsv.c | |
parent | f90f2858c8b86aadff036b68f20459990ac2d5fb (diff) | |
download | gtk+-ad0c0b8eb38c83b9da5cdd066d64f5602c0ee99a.tar.gz |
Do not initialize the priv pointer before check type
Diffstat (limited to 'gtk/gtkhsv.c')
-rw-r--r-- | gtk/gtkhsv.c | 16 |
1 files changed, 8 insertions, 8 deletions
diff --git a/gtk/gtkhsv.c b/gtk/gtkhsv.c index 78be5921ca..cc01373c49 100644 --- a/gtk/gtkhsv.c +++ b/gtk/gtkhsv.c @@ -1360,18 +1360,18 @@ gtk_hsv_get_color (GtkHSV *hsv, double *s, double *v) { - GtkHSVPrivate *priv = hsv->priv; + GtkHSVPrivate *priv; g_return_if_fail (GTK_IS_HSV (hsv)); priv = hsv->priv; - + if (h) *h = priv->h; - + if (s) *s = priv->s; - + if (v) *v = priv->v; } @@ -1391,7 +1391,7 @@ gtk_hsv_set_metrics (GtkHSV *hsv, gint size, gint ring_width) { - GtkHSVPrivate *priv = hsv->priv; + GtkHSVPrivate *priv; int same_size; g_return_if_fail (GTK_IS_HSV (hsv)); @@ -1402,7 +1402,7 @@ gtk_hsv_set_metrics (GtkHSV *hsv, priv = hsv->priv; same_size = (priv->size == size); - + priv->size = size; priv->ring_width = ring_width; @@ -1427,7 +1427,7 @@ gtk_hsv_get_metrics (GtkHSV *hsv, gint *size, gint *ring_width) { - GtkHSVPrivate *priv = hsv->priv; + GtkHSVPrivate *priv; g_return_if_fail (GTK_IS_HSV (hsv)); @@ -1458,7 +1458,7 @@ gtk_hsv_get_metrics (GtkHSV *hsv, gboolean gtk_hsv_is_adjusting (GtkHSV *hsv) { - GtkHSVPrivate *priv = hsv->priv; + GtkHSVPrivate *priv; g_return_val_if_fail (GTK_IS_HSV (hsv), FALSE); |